A sniper opened fire on the Dallas Immigration and Customs Enforcement field office on Wednesday morning, killing one detainee and critically wounding two other detainees, the Department of Homeland Security said.
DHS previously said two detainees were killed and one was injured; the agency later issued a correction saying one died and two were shot but survived.
One of the wounded is a Mexican national, according to Mexico's Ministry of Foreign Affairs.
Although only detainees were shot, the Department of Homeland Security called the shooting "an attack on ICE law enforcement."
The shooter, who was on a nearby rooftop, "fired indiscriminately at the ICE building, including at a van in the sallyport where the victims were shot," DHS said in a statement.
